on spiritual gifts

This is taken from F. B. Meyer's devotional commentary on 1 Corinthians 12, which deals with spiritual gifts and usefulness within the church body.

"We have nothing to do with the work he confides to others, and must concentrate on that which he means to achieve through us. If this means cooperation with other members or service to them, if it means hidden obscurity or temporary disuse, we must be equally content. It is for him to do as he wills. There is no room for envy or jealousy; they must give place to loving fellowship and mutual help, and to the quiet peace and rest which come from recognizing the good pleasure of the Creator."
